原文:斐波那契數列(遞歸、非遞歸算法)

題目 斐波那契數,亦稱之為斐波那契數列 意大利語: Successione di Fibonacci ,又稱黃金分割數列 費波那西數列 費波拿契數 費氏數列,指的是這樣一個數列: 在數學上,斐波那契數列以如下被以遞歸的方法定義:F ,F ,Fn Fn Fn n gt ,n N ,用文字來說,就是斐波那契數列由 和 開始,之后的斐波那契數列系數就由之前的兩數相加。 限制 時間限制: 秒 空間限制: ...

2018-06-30 22:34 0 3259 推薦指數:

查看詳情

算法---數列遞歸

遞歸時間復雜度過高,故用迭代來做。 生成兩個int變量backOne backTwo, 記錄已經計算過的f(n)值。 public int Fibonacci(int n) { if(n == 0)        return ...

Tue Mar 21 05:59:00 CST 2017 0 1294
PHP算法數列(遞歸)

對比結果可能fibo1函數明顯比fibo函數優化的明顯,時間復雜度為O(x); fibo1的思路為:將每一次遞歸的數值保存起來,后期就不需要再次的尋找; 關於數列優化的方法還有很多,這里先將這一種,還有一些涉及到比較難懂的高等數學,對於初學者會比較的難學 ...

Thu Apr 25 22:28:00 CST 2019 0 970
深入理解遞歸算法數列(兔子數列

問題描述: 數列(Fibonacci sequence),又稱黃金分割數列、因數學家列昂納多·(Leonardoda Fibonacci)以兔子繁殖為例子而引入,故又稱為“兔子數列”,指的是這樣一個數列:1、1、2、3、5、8、13、21、34、……在數學上,數列 ...

Fri Nov 15 04:13:00 CST 2019 0 325
python遞歸遞歸實現數列

1.題目描述 大家都知道數列,現在要求輸入一個整數n,請你輸出數列的第n項(從0開始,第0項為0)。 遞歸實現: class Solution(): def Fibnacci(self,n): if n < ...

Sun Sep 09 04:47:00 CST 2018 0 6158
 
粵ICP備18138465號   © 2018-2025 CODEPRJ.COM